How much do auto shop j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average yearly pay for auto shop in Georgia is $59,908.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42,600.00 and $70,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an auto shop?

An auto shop is a facility where vehicles are repaired and maintained by skilled technicians. These shops offer a wide range of services, from routine maintenance like oil changes and tire rotations to more complex repairs involving engines, transmissions, and electrical systems. Auto shops can be independently owned or part of a larger chain, and they often specialize in certain types of vehicles or services. Customers rely on auto shops to keep their cars running safely and efficiently. It's important to choose a reputable auto shop with certified mechanics to ensure quality service.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in an auto shop?

To thrive in an auto shop, you need strong mechanical aptitude, diagnostic skills, and typically a high school diploma or vocational training in automotive technology. Familiarity with automotive diagnostic software, hand and power tools, and relevant certifications like ASE are commonly required. Attention to detail, problem-solving ability, and good communication skills make someone stand out in this position. These skills and qualities are crucial for ensuring accurate repairs, customer satisfaction, and a safe, efficient work environment.

What are some common challenges faced by technicians working in an auto shop, and how can they be addressed?

Technicians in an auto shop often encounter challenges such as diagnosing complex vehicle issues, keeping up with rapidly changing automotive technology, and managing a fast-paced workload. Staying current with ongoing training and certifications can help address technical challenges, while strong communication with teammates ensures efficient workflow and accurate repairs. Many shops foster a collaborative environment where more experienced technicians mentor newer staff, helping everyone adapt to new tools and technologies.
